  • Luis Figo : Barcelona to Real Madrid in 2000 

If you’re a football fan, you just agree on the fact that both Barcelona and Real Madrid are two of the biggest clubs in the football world. Therefore, Luis Figo’s sensational decision to transfer from Barcelona to Real Madrid in 2000 came as a shocking move for the fans and ended up putting him under a constant spotlight for a few years. According to reports, lack of recognition forced Luis Figo to move away from Barcelona and join Real Madrid in 2000. Back in those times, the transfer window was an extremely unorthodox concept and, therefore, numerous fans of the Barcelona club brutally criticized Luis Figo and labeled his transfer as a “betrayal”.

  • Ashley Cole: Arsenal to Chelsea in 2006 
Ashley Cole

At the second spot on our list of top five transfers in the history of football that left everyone shocked is Ashley Cole’s decision to leave Arsenal and join cross-town rivals Chelsea in 2006. In addition to bringing a huge impact on Ashley Cole’s football career, his transfer call also became one of the most controversial moves in the history of the Premier League and led to bad blood between the two clubs both on and off-field. Ashley Cole revealed in his interview that his “low” pay-scale was one of the major reasons why he chose to end his journey with Arsenal. The revelation attracted a lot of criticism from the Arsenal fans, as they labelled him “Cashley,”  implicating he was only money-hungry and never loyal to the club.

  • Eric Cantona: Leeds United to Manchester United 

Eric Cantona’s transfer from Leeds United to Manchester United proved to be one of the most shocking transfers of all-time for the fans of Leeds. Eric Cantona led Leeds to a formidable victory in the 1992 title, being a crucial central forward, and therefore his transfer was considered to be a major setback for the club. Contrary to what a majority of the fans believe, Eric Cantona’s transfer was majorly a manipulative move by the then football manager of Manchester United Club, Sir Alex Ferguson, who signed Cantona for his club at a staggering £1.2m worth. Undoubtedly, Ferguson’s masterstroke of picking up Eric Cantona proved to be a game-changer for Manchester United in the long run.
